Overall RHP gets a fundamental rating of 4 out of 10. We evaluated RHP against 130 industry peers in the Diversified REITs industry. RHP scores excellent on profitability, but there are concerns on its financial health. RHP is valued correctly, but it does not seem to be growing.

2.2 Solvency

RHP has an Altman-Z score of 1.31. This is a bad value and indicates that RHP is not financially healthy and even has some risk of bankruptcy.
With an excellent Altman-Z score value of 1.31, RHP belongs to the best of the industry, outperforming 86.92% of the companies in the same industry.
RHP has a debt to FCF ratio of 14.93. This is a negative value and a sign of low solvency as RHP would need 14.93 years to pay back of all of its debts.
RHP has a Debt to FCF ratio of 14.93. This is amongst the best in the industry. RHP outperforms 85.38% of its industry peers.
A Debt/Equity ratio of 6.35 is on the high side and indicates that RHP has dependencies on debt financing.
With a Debt to Equity ratio value of 6.35, RHP is not doing good in the industry: 85.38% of the companies in the same industry are doing better.

5.3 Sustainability

92.35% of the earnings are spent on dividend by RHP. This is not a sustainable payout ratio.
RHP's earnings are growing slower than its dividend. This means the dividend growth is not sustainable.
